Abstract
This article examines the transformative evolution of cloud infrastructure automation, tracing its journey from manual management practices to sophisticated self-healing systems. The article explores how Infrastructure as Code has matured beyond static provisioning into dynamic, policy-driven environments capable of continuous assessment and autonomous remediation. The article reveals how organizations leverage foundational technologies like Terraform, AWS CloudFormation, and programmatic approaches through SDKs to establish consistent infrastructure provisioning while implementing advanced policy frameworks to ensure continuous compliance. The article demonstrates how comprehensive observability serves as the critical foundation for automation, with log aggregation, metrics analysis, and distributed tracing feeding sophisticated AI/ML systems that can detect anomalies, predict failures, and implement remediation without human intervention. Through detailed case studies and architectural frameworks, the article illustrates how leading organizations implement event-driven remediation workflows for common scenarios like IAM compliance and security group drift. The article concludes by examining the organizational implications of this transformation, including skills requirements and implementation strategies, while forecasting future directions in autonomous infrastructure management that will fundamentally reshape how organizations approach cloud operations.
